Some waste materials can be useful in improving self-healing property such as Carbon fiber, rubber or cars engine oil, however, it is not necessary for the waste materials to improve the self-healing because they can improve other asphalt properties such as RAP which improves rutting resistance.
In Denmark and Germany there are small companies that have been using rubber of old tires to preprare sealing material for cracks and fissures. Their material is much cheaper than other market products with synthetic polymers and also, being very elastic and heat and cold resistance, they last usually longer. This could give you an little idea of using waste (of tires) for damaged pavements healing and a start point to think that rubber could be one of the materials you are looking for,
You should also analyze waste of parts made of natural rubber.
